One thing tho the printed part is not very well designed for... 3d printing.
It needs to be redesigned such that you can print it flat, may need splitting it into to parts and those then come together with extra screw.
Otherwise anyone else printing it will have hard time getting it actually printed and also the part will be very fragile.

does anyone know the software hes using to generate the pcb diagram? also, out of interest, are there any 3d printers that can print pcbs or does that still require advanced fabrication?
@@jwallace6913 kicad, honestly he should have used thicker traces in the design, no there are no good solutions to diy pcbs at home, but jlcpcb can make those for like $10

Back in my day before 3D printers were even an idea we used to use the blank sheets of metal you'd be left with after knocking out an expansion slot in the back of the case. They were soft metal, easy to make holes in, and useful to get all sorts of mods done!
